CVE-2021-25648 : Security Advisory and Response

Explore CVE-2021-25648 affecting mobile app Testes de Codigo version 11.4, allowing attackers to gain administrative access and premium features through parameter manipulation.

A vulnerability in the mobile application "Testes de Codigo" version 11.4 and prior allows attackers to access the administrative interface and premium features by manipulating boolean parameters stored on the device.

Technical Details of CVE-2021-25648

Explore the technical aspects of the CVE-2021-25648 vulnerability.

Vulnerability Description

The vulnerability arises from the ability to modify the boolean values of parameters such as "isAdmin" and "isPremium" stored on the device, leading to unauthorized access.

Affected Systems and Versions

The vulnerability affects mobile application "Testes de Codigo" version 11.4 and earlier versions.

Exploitation Mechanism

Attackers exploit the vulnerability by tampering with the boolean values of specific parameters stored on the device, allowing them to gain access to privileged features.
